[News] Jeezy Announces "TM103" Release Date x M.I.A. Announces Official First Single

Mr. Trap or die has given us a date.!
The Atlanta rapper has claimed June 22 as the drop date for his fourth major label LP TM103, Rap-Up.com has learned. He will go up against Eminem’sRecovery, Diddy-Dirty Money’s Last Train to Paris, and labelmate The-Dream’sLove King the same week. Click here for an updated release schedule.
The release date is set. The buzz is growing. And now M.I.A. has chosen the lead single from her eagerly-awaited album.
The “Paper Planes” rapper, who recently returned to the U.S. after visa problems, has selected “XXXO” as the first single from her as-yet-untitled third album. The catchy electro-pop song will be available on iTunes May 11, Rap-Up.com has learned.
“I just feel like ‘XXXO’—it is what it is,” she told Zane Lowe on BBC Radio 1. “It’s kinda [about] being disconnected in L.A. and not having cell phone service or just not being able to kinda leave there for 18 months.”

New New [Music] M.I.A. "Born Free"

Rebel MUSIC: Here’s the 411 according to Rap-Up.com
M.I.A. brings the noise with “Born Free,” a punk-rock song from her third album, due June 29. The British singer rages against the machine over a Suicide sample (“Ghost Rider”). “I throw this shit in your face when I see ya ’cause I got somethin’ to say,” she sings on the rebellious record, which she first performed at a San Francisco festival in August.

[News] Nina Sky Asks To Be Released From Label Via Twitter

So 2 singles and a stalemated album release later, the R&B duo Nina Sky is finally letting their fans know what the deal is with them and their label Polo Grounds, the CEO Bryan Leach and their unhappiness with the situation. Rap-Up.com went on to contact the girls whose Twitter account a couple days ago read: “For months we’ve had a complete album, ready for release. Y’all wanna know what’s really goin’ on? Nothing [and] that’s the problem. We released [two] videos and singles without support from our label. All good… Stayed positive. After months of no movement, we asked to be released [and] still nothing. No acknowledgment from the President of our label, Bryan Leach. Bottom line, we want to be released. If you’re really down with our movement, holler [at] Bryan Leach.”
